Adobe Flash graphs don't display on profile pages by default in Chrome

Replies are disabled for this topic. Start a new one or visit our Help Center.

Please could you move the graphs on profile pages away from using Adobe Flash?

 

Currently graphs elsewhere in the dashboard work fine in Chrome, but viewing a profile presents the warning "You are seeing this because you don't have Adobe Flash plugin installed. Get Adobe Flash to view this graph."

 

By default Chrome no longer enables support for Flash (and at least on the Fitbit site doesn't prompt the user to enable it). You can enable it for the site using the steps on this page: https://support.google.com/chrome/answer/6258784?hl=en-GB

 

But this is still a workaround, considering that the web in general is moving away from Flash to HTML5.
